Casement Windows

In contrast to sliding windows windows have hinges on the side that open like a door. They feature an airtight seal which improves energy efficiency and gives better views. They are also simpler to open and close using crank mechanisms.

This kind of window is ideal for rooms that require egress windows, or for rooms that require more ventilation. It has hardware that folds away in a neat fashion and doesn't interfere with curtains or blinds. It's perfect for spaces that have attractive features and can be used to replace windows that are double-hung.

Tilt & Turn Windows

Tilt and turn windows provide combination ventilation and security. They were inspired by Scandinavian design. When the handle is pushed downward, locking pins secure the window. When turned, the window opens horizontally and is opened from either side as typical casement windows.

This means that you can air-condition your home without worrying about would-be burglars, and it also allows for easy cleaning. Additionally, they feature up to four airtight seals across the frame, compared to one seal on the typical UK window.

Folding Sash Windows

You can enjoy the traditional sash window style in your Bromley home without compromising energy efficiency. We offer replacement uPVC windows that will keep warm in your home and decrease your dependence on central heating.

A sash window consists of two panels (known as sashes) that slide vertically up and down within the frame. They can be opened by sliding the lower sash down or opening both sashes when you have double hung windows. They provide great ventilation and can be locked in the open position to keep your home secure.

Georgian Windows

Georgian windows can add a touch of elegance to any home. They are usually windows with sash and are constructed from uPVC or wood. They are great for homes that wish to preserve their historic design and features. They can be used on both older and new structures.

These windows may have a standard Georgian bar that is incorporated into the sealed unit, or to give a more authentic appearance astragal bars are bar that is placed externally over the glass unit, in addition to the internal ones. Astragal bars create a more authentic look and are commonly used in historic homes and conservation areas.

Double-glazing is also possible, which increases the energy efficiency of your home. They prevent heat from getting out which helps to keep the temperature at a comfortable level and reducing energy costs.
